CNO Analyst/Programmer
Listed on 2026-05-31
-
Software Development
Software Engineer, DevOps
Set of X is led by industry veterans who see government contracting as a good community with plenty of opportunity to go around. With a shared desire to give back, grow the community, and do great work, the Set of X team is building an elite group of engineers with a strong sense of shared responsibility and ownership.
We are hiring ownersDo you want to work with a team of industry veterans who share your values and vision? Do you want to make an impact on the world by solving complex and challenging problems? If you answered yes to these questions, then we have the perfect opportunity for you.
Set of X is looking for a software engineer who can develop software in C/C++, Python and Assembly language for operating system internals, network programming and reverse engineering. You will work on projects that involve virtualization, kernel modules, network devices and test frameworks. You will also have the opportunity to lead a team of engineers and mentor junior developers.
To be successful in this role, you will need:- Experience developing software in C/C++, Python and Assembly language
- Experience developing for operating system internals (e.g. Windows, Linux, Android, iOS, Embedded systems)
- Experience with network programming
- Experience with debuggers (e.g. WinDBG, gdb, lldb, adb, ollydbg)
- Experience with test frameworks (e.g. Google Test, CMock, Catch2, pytest)
- Experience working well in a team
- Experience writing software in Modern C++ (stdcpp
17 and later) - Experience with virtualization tools (e.g. VMWare, Hyper
V) - Experience with reverse engineering tools (e.g. Ghidra, IDAPro, Binary Ninja, Radare2)
- Experience with version control systems (e.g. Git, Svn)
- Agile development skills
- Prior experience leading a team
- Experience writing kernel modules/drivers
- Experience with network devices
- Experience with build system technologies (e.g. MsBuild, CMake, make, ninja, wheel, tox)
- Experience with code quality tools (e.g. Valgrind, clang-tidy, pylint, black)
- Experience with scaling automation tools (e.g. Docker, Ansible)
- Experience with CI/CD tools (e.g. Atlassian, Git Lab, Circle
CI, Jenkins)
TS/SCI clearance with polygraph is required.
Total Compensation PackageWe offer a comprehensive compensation package designed to support your well‑being and professional growth. Our competitive base salary is complemented by an extensive benefits program, including:
- Health, Dental, and Vision Insurance
- Life and Disability Insurance
- 401(k) Plan
- Paid Time Off
- Technology Refresh
- Training and Professional Development
For a full overview of our benefits, please visit our benefits tab.
AdditionalPerks and Benefits
- Stock Plan
- Flex Leave and Exchange Plan
- Virtual Office Compensation
- Fringe Benefit Mall
- Profit‑Sharing Cash Bonus
- Referral Bonus
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).